摘要
In this study, a micro patterned substrate was manufactured by micro powder injection molding (mu PIM). As a mold for forming the micro patterned substrate, a metal mold having a linewidth of 100 um was fabricated by micro photo etching process. The specimen prepared through such a process had a sound shape at a shrinkage rate of 16.7% with respect to the mold. To verify industrial applicability of the micro patterned substrate, a micro-fluidic device was fabricated using a smooth flow of fluid therethrough. These results indicated that the micro powder injection molding is useful for micro-fluidics.
